Where Should You Add a Share Button in WooCommerce?
Placement matters. A well-positioned share button WooCommerce increases the likelihood of customers using it. Here are the best places to add one:
1. Product Pages
The product page is the most logical place for a share button. Shoppers often decide whether to buy—or share—while browsing product details.
2. Cart & Checkout Pages
Encouraging users to share their cart or recent purchase can generate excitement and influence others to shop.
3. Blog Posts & Guides
If you have a WooCommerce blog, adding share buttons helps readers spread the word, bringing more potential customers to your site.
4. Floating Sidebar
A floating share bar follows visitors as they scroll, keeping the option to share always visible without being intrusive.
5. Thank You Page
After a successful purchase, customers feel happy. That’s a great moment to ask them to share their purchase with friends.
Best WooCommerce Share Button Plugins
Manually adding share buttons can be time-consuming, so plugins are the easiest way to implement them. Here are some of the best options:
1. Social Warfare
✔️ Customizable buttons
✔️ Click-to-tweet feature
✔️ Lightweight and fast
2. Sassy Social Share
✔️ Supports over 100 social networks
✔️ GDPR-compliant
✔️ Free with premium features available
3. Monarch by Elegant Themes
✔️ Floating, inline, and pop-up buttons
✔️ Detailed analytics on shares
✔️ Customizable styles
4. AddToAny Share Buttons
✔️ Free and easy to use
✔️ Custom button placement
✔️ Works well with WooCommerce
5. Social Snap
✔️ SEO-friendly
✔️ Supports share counters
✔️ Integrated analytics
Each plugin offers different features, so choose one that fits your store’s needs.
How to Add a Share Button in WooCommerce (Step-by-Step Guide)
Method 1: Using a Plugin (Recommended)
Go to WordPress Dashboard > Plugins > Add New
Search for your preferred social share plugin (e.g., Social Warfare)
Click Install Now, then Activate
Configure the settings to choose button style, position, and networks
Save changes and check if the buttons appear on your product pages
Method 2: Adding Share Buttons Manually (For Advanced Users)
Find the social media share icon codes for platforms like Facebook, Twitter, and WhatsApp
Open your WooCommerce theme files (
single-product.php
)Insert the share button codes in the desired location
Use CSS to style the buttons
Save changes and test the functionality
While manual coding offers customization, plugins are much easier and beginner-friendly.
How to Encourage More Customers to Share Your Products
Having a share button is one thing—getting people to use it is another. Here are ways to boost engagement:
1. Use Persuasive Call-to-Actions (CTAs)
Instead of a simple “Share,” try:
“Love this product? Tell your friends!”
“Help your friends find this awesome deal!”
“Share & Get a Surprise Discount!”
2. Offer Rewards for Sharing
Incentives like discounts, loyalty points, or giveaways encourage more shares.
3. Use Share Counters for Social Proof
Displaying the number of shares can build trust and encourage others to join in.
4. Make It Mobile-Friendly
Most social sharing happens on mobile devices, so ensure buttons are easy to tap.
5. Create Shareable Content
High-quality images, engaging product descriptions, and fun videos make people more likely to share.
Common Mistakes to Avoid with Share Buttons
🚫 Placing Buttons in Hidden Areas – If customers can’t see them, they won’t use them.
🚫 Adding Too Many Social Networks – Stick to the platforms where your audience is active.
🚫 Using Slow Plugins – Heavy plugins can slow down your store, affecting user experience.
🚫 Ignoring Analytics – Track shares and optimize your strategy based on real data.
